## Tuning the Deduplicator

The Nightbell deduplicator collapses repeated alerts into a single page using a fingerprint of service, severity, and normalized message. If pages feel too noisy, widen the collapse window; if you're missing distinct incidents, narrow it. Changes take effect on the next evaluation cycle, no restart needed. The current defaults, chosen after the March tuning exercise, are these.

tuning table, yahap-hahip:
BUDGETS = {
    "praiel": 88,
    "quenox": 61,
    "nordor": 332,
    "gorix": 835,
    "ruswyn": 186,
}

**Q: Why is the autocomplete index so slow after a deploy?**

A: Quillseeker rebuilds the whole trie on boot — yeah, we know. Warm-up takes ~10 minutes on Dovetail staging. If the rebuild stalls past 30 minutes, you'll need to unlock the snapshot store and restore manually. Unlock it with the passphrase below.

strongbox words: olimir-ulaox-jorius

**Ticket: Misconfigured fan-out environment (Gustrelay staging)**

During review we found the weather-alert fan-out in staging running with production topic routing, causing test alerts to reach live subscribers. Root cause: the env file was copied wholesale from prod. Routing values have been corrected; the remaining remediation is rotating the broker credential set on this line:

secret setting of tajof-bahif: COURIER_KEY3=65d

## Runbook: Verifying the N+1 Fix in Ledgerpine's GraphQL API

After deploying the batched-loader patch to the `accountHoldings` resolver, confirm the fix before closing any related tickets. Check that a single holdings query issues one database round trip, not one per account. If per-row queries reappear, the loader cache was likely bypassed by a schema reload. The patched release carries the token below.

build token for yahig-kaguf: htk3_c19

TICKET #— Missed pick-up, replacement server for Harlow Point branch.

Courier from Vexline Freight never showed Tuesday. The Corvid R2 rack unit for Harlow Point is still on dock 3, palletized and shrink-wrapped. Branch is down to one failing node, so this can't slip again. Vexline has rebooked for Thursday, 07:30 window. Shift lead: have the pallet staged at dock 3 by 07:00, paperwork taped to the wrap, and someone present to sign. The rebooked driver will need the hand-over instruction below.

drop instructions, bahif-bahip: the norax feniel courier leaves the drumir kaseth rusir ledger at gate 1983 under passcode 849948